1. Understand What a Fuel Crisis Changes for Daily Commuters

Fuel volatility affects cost, reliability, and timing at once

A fuel crisis is rarely just “gas got expensive.” It usually creates a chain reaction: price spikes, longer waits at stations, reduced confidence in driving, and public transit crowding as more people switch modes. The immediate consequence is financial, but the hidden cost is schedule fragility. If your commute depends on filling the tank every other day, a price jump or supply interruption can quickly become a work attendance problem. That is why preparedness should start with route flexibility rather than last-minute fuel hunting.

Commuters should also expect temporary behavior changes from everyone else on the road. When drivers top off early, roads can become more congested during peak hours, which worsens fuel consumption and travel times. If your employer or school uses rigid arrival times, consider whether your schedule can shift by even 30 to 60 minutes. Small timing changes often produce disproportionate benefits because they avoid the worst congestion and reduce the number of cold-start miles.

Public transit becomes more valuable when fuel is expensive

When fuel prices rise, buses, commuter rail, ferries, and local shuttles become not just environmental choices but budget stabilizers. The best time to learn transit is before you need it. Map out routes, transfer points, ticket options, and first/last service times now, so you can switch quickly if conditions worsen. A commuter who already knows the “Plan B” route is far less likely to miss work than someone who tries to learn transit during a crisis.

If you are new to transit, start with one trial commute. Compare the travel time, total cost, and stress level against driving. You may find that a route with one transfer is still less disruptive than sitting in a fuel queue or paying surge prices for last-minute rides. Resilience comes from redundancy, not perfection

Do not aim for one “perfect” commute. Aim for a system that can absorb shocks. That might mean driving only on the days when transit is too slow, biking on dry days, and using ride-sharing only for emergencies or late shifts. Think of commuting like weather planning: you do not need the exact forecast to know that an umbrella and a rain jacket beat panic. If you build multiple transportation layers now, you can keep working when others are scrambling.

2. Build a Multi-Modal Commute That Can Survive Price Spikes

Map your commute in segments, not just door-to-door

The most resilient commute is usually a hybrid. Break your route into segments: home to transit stop, transit stop to workplace, and any “last mile” connection. Once you see the commute this way, opportunities appear. A five-minute bike ride to a bus hub may replace a 25-minute drive to downtown parking. A park-and-ride may let you drive only the fuel-efficient suburban leg while leaving the congested urban core to transit. This kind of segmentation is the heart of practical urban mobility.

Use a route-planning app, but also inspect the route yourself on a calm day. Look for bike lanes, sidewalks, sheltered waiting areas, and transfer points with restrooms or coffee shops. If you work irregular hours, check the latest departure times and service alerts the night before, then again before leaving. Ride-sharing should be a backup, not your primary crisis plan

Ride-sharing can help in a fuel crunch, but it is rarely the most stable main strategy. Prices can surge when many commuters switch at once, and availability can drop during bad weather or transit disruptions. Use ride-sharing as a bridge: for a medical appointment, a late shift, a missed connection, or a day when a bicycle is not feasible. If you regularly rely on ride-share, build a cost cap in advance so one bad week does not wreck your budget.

To make ride-sharing safer and more predictable, pre-coordinate with coworkers who live nearby. A two- or three-person carpool often beats last-minute app bookings on both cost and reliability. Park-and-ride, kiss-and-ride, and micro-transit can reduce fuel use fast

In many cities, the easiest fuel-saving switch is not “no car at all” but “less car.” Park-and-ride lets you drive a short distance to a high-frequency transit node, while kiss-and-ride can work for shared household schedules where one person drops another off near transit. Micro-transit shuttles, employer vans, and community buses are also worth checking, especially in suburban areas where traditional bus service is sparse. These options can turn a 30-mile solo drive into a 5-mile drive plus a train ride.

If your employer offers shuttle service, treat it like a commuter benefit and promote it in your team. Employers often do not realize that one simple shuttle can lower absenteeism during a fuel shock. 3. Make Driving Cheaper With Fuel-Efficiency Habits

Start with the biggest waste: aggressive acceleration and idling

If driving remains part of your plan, fuel efficiency becomes essential. The fastest gains usually come from behavior, not hardware. Smooth acceleration, steady speeds, and minimizing idling can meaningfully reduce consumption. In city driving, stop-and-go habits burn fuel quickly, so it pays to leave earlier and keep a larger following distance to reduce brake-accelerate cycles. Your commute will feel calmer too, which matters when stress is already high.

Cold starts are another hidden fuel drain. Combine errands so the engine warms once, not repeatedly. If possible, schedule grocery stops after work rather than making a separate trip later. It is a simple rule, but one of the best defenses against fuel volatility is fewer trips overall. Keep your vehicle mechanically efficient

A well-maintained car uses less fuel. Check tire pressure regularly, because underinflated tires increase rolling resistance and cost money with every mile. Keep up with oil changes, air filters, and alignment. Remove unnecessary cargo from the trunk, roof racks when not needed, and any extra weight you are hauling “just in case.” Small inefficiencies add up over a commute repeated 200 times a year.

Do not ignore warning lights or rough-idle symptoms during a fuel crisis. A car that is “still running” may be burning more fuel than you think. Plan the cheapest times and shortest paths, not just the fastest ones

Navigation apps often optimize for travel time, not total commute cost. During a fuel crisis, the cheapest route may be one with fewer stops, smoother traffic, and fewer left turns, even if it is slightly longer in distance. Test alternatives on low-stakes days and measure real fuel use over a week. Many commuters are surprised to find that a route with predictable speeds beats a “shorter” route with frequent congestion. Consistency is valuable because it reduces both fuel burn and stress.

4. Make Bike Commuting and E-Bike Tips Part of Your Plan

Use bikes for the short trips that drain the tank the fastest

Short car trips are often the most inefficient because engines operate poorly when cold. That makes bike commuting especially valuable for distances under about five miles, and often longer if your route is flat or well connected. Biking to transit, biking to work, or biking to a park-and-ride can eliminate the most wasteful part of the commute. It also keeps you moving when fuel prices make car travel painful.

Start with one or two “bike-first routes” instead of committing to every day. Find streets with slower traffic, protected lanes, or low-stress neighborhood connectors. Test them during the time of day you actually commute, because a safe-looking map can feel very different at rush hour. E-bike tips for commuters who need range or hills

E-bikes are one of the most important urban mobility tools for a fuel crisis because they extend the realistic commuting range for people who cannot or do not want to pedal every mile. They reduce sweat, flatten hills, and make mixed-mode commuting much more practical. Look for a battery range that comfortably exceeds your round trip, not just one-way distance, and keep in mind that cold weather, headwinds, and cargo can reduce range. Charging discipline matters too: top up on a predictable schedule so you are not starting the day with an undercharged battery.

Choose the e-bike class and accessories that fit your legal and physical needs. Fenders, lights, a rear rack, a lock, and puncture-resistant tires often matter more than extra speed. If you commute at dawn or dusk, visibility is non-negotiable. Weather, theft, and storage are the real barriers—solve them in advance

Most people do not abandon bike commuting because they dislike bikes. They stop because they are unprepared for rain, theft risk, or storage problems. Keep rain gear at work, use a sturdy lock, and identify a covered place to park the bike before your first commute. If you can shower at work, great; if not, pack a minimal freshening kit and choose breathable layers. The aim is to lower friction so biking feels normal, not heroic.

Also consider what you carry. A backpack can work for light loads, but a rear rack and panniers often make commuting more comfortable and stable. 5. Schedule Work and Family Life Around Transit Reality

Shift scheduling can be a mobility strategy

Not all commute resilience comes from transport choices. Sometimes the most effective change is timing. If your job has flexible start times, moving your shift earlier or later may reduce your commute cost, improve reliability, and let you ride or take transit when service is better. In many cities, trains and buses are less crowded outside the 7:30–9:00 a.m. peak, which can make a multi-modal commute much easier. If your role allows it, even two or three days a week of schedule adjustment can make a major difference.

Talk to your manager with specific options: “I can arrive at 7:00 a.m. by bike and leave earlier,” or “I can take the 8:15 train if I shift my start time by 30 minutes.” Employers respond better to concrete solutions than vague requests. Coordinate household handoffs and school runs

Fuel crises hit families hard because one person’s commute is tied to another’s schedule. Create a household mobility calendar with school drop-offs, shift times, transit departures, and backup drivers. If one adult can combine a school drop-off with a transit station handoff, the household can save fuel immediately. Grandparents, neighbors, and coworker carpools can also fill gaps, especially during bad weather or service disruptions.

For households managing pets, errands, and childcare simultaneously, route clustering matters. A single loop that handles drop-off, grocery pickup, and transit access is often much better than three separate trips. Protect punctuality with simple communication protocols

During volatile periods, communication prevents panic. Tell family members what time you must leave, what backup mode you will use, and how they can reach you if transit is delayed. Share live location only if appropriate, but always share your contingency plan. A simple text message—“Bus is 12 minutes late; taking bike-to-station backup”—can prevent unnecessary stress.

If your worksite is experiencing transport-related staffing issues, advocate for clear policy rather than ad hoc exceptions. Transparent rules around late arrival, remote login, or shift swaps can help everyone. 6. Compare the Main Commute Options During a Fuel Crisis

A practical comparison of cost, reliability, and flexibility

The best commute choice depends on distance, transit access, weather, and how often your schedule changes. This table compares common options for fuel crisis commuting so you can match the mode to your situation. Use it as a decision aid, not a rigid rulebook, because the right answer may change from weekday to weekday. The goal is to keep your mobility resilient while reducing fuel exposure.

Commute OptionBest ForStrengthsLimitationsFuel-Crisis Value
Personal carLong suburban trips, family pickupsFlexible, weather-proof, familiarHighest fuel exposure, parking costMedium if used sparingly
Public transportUrban and inner-suburban routesLow fuel dependence, predictable costService gaps, transfers, schedule constraintsHigh
Bike commutingShort to medium distancesNear-zero fuel cost, flexible, healthyWeather, safety, storage, sweatVery high for short trips
E-bike commutingHilly routes and longer short tripsExtends range, easier than a bikeBattery charging, theft risk, upfront costVery high
Ride-sharing/carpoolOccasional backup and shared tripsNo parking, reduces solo drivingSurge pricing, variable availabilityMedium to high as backup

What to choose if you live in the city

Urban commuters often have the best transit and bike options, but also the most congestion and parking costs if they drive. In a fuel crisis, many city residents should default to transit plus bike or walk for the last mile. A folding bike, scooter, or secure bike parking at the station can make this far more practical. If your workplace is on a dense transit corridor, the commute may actually become easier and cheaper than driving.

What to choose if you live in the suburbs

Suburban commuters usually need a hybrid approach: park-and-ride, carpool, e-bike to transit, or a reduced driving schedule. The trick is to minimize solo peak-hour miles. If your town has an infrequent bus line, even one morning shuttle or express route can make a major difference. The more you plan the “last mile,” the less fuel you will need overall.

7. Build a Personal Fuel-Crisis Commute Kit

Keep the right items in the car, bag, and office

A commute kit keeps small problems from becoming emergencies. For drivers, that means a tire inflator, phone charger, water, paper map or offline directions, and basic first-aid supplies. For cyclists, add lights, a compact lock, spare tube or patch kit, rain shell, and a small towel. For transit riders, carry a portable charger, backup payment method, and a light snack in case service is delayed. These are inexpensive items, but they buy calm.

Think of this kit as your everyday mobility insurance. If you work late or commute in the dark, visibility gear is essential. If you use a phone for tickets, routing, or work messaging, battery backup matters just as much as your wallet. Prepare for breakdowns before they happen

Even the best plan can fail if the vehicle does. Know how to pull over safely, what roadside assistance number to call, and where your spare tire or repair kit is stored. If you are biking, know how to fix a flat or get home by transit if needed. If your routine depends on one critical path, that path is a vulnerability. Build a backstop now rather than after a stressful incident.

Keep documents and contacts ready

Save your transit app logins, employer contact info, emergency contacts, and car insurance details in one easy-to-find place. A paper backup is smart if your phone battery dies. This is especially important when service disruptions create confusion. Clear records and contact lists reduce the chance that a manageable delay turns into a bigger problem.

8. Make a 7-Day Action Plan for the Next Fuel Spike

Day 1: Audit your commute

Count miles, fuel use, parking cost, transit options, and possible bike routes. Identify which days you are most flexible and which days absolutely require your fastest mode. Then choose one route to test, one backup mode to learn, and one expense to reduce immediately. The point is to move from vague concern to measurable options.

Day 2 to 4: Test alternatives

Trial a transit route, bike a short segment, or carpool with a coworker. Note total commute time, stress, and cost. If your route involves a transfer, time it once in the exact conditions you will face on a workday. Many commuters discover that the “worst-case” version is still workable when planned properly.

Day 5 to 7: Lock in your default plan and backup

Choose one primary low-fuel commute and one backup if weather or schedule changes. Tell your household or team what that plan is. Store the gear you need in the right place so you do not have to assemble it each morning. If your situation changes, update the plan weekly, not yearly. 9. FAQ: Fuel Crisis Commuting, Transit, and Bike-First Strategies

What is the best commuting option during a fuel crisis?

The best option is usually the one that uses the least fuel while still matching your schedule and safety needs. In cities, public transport and bike commuting are often the strongest choices. In suburbs, a hybrid like park-and-ride, carpooling, or an e-bike to transit may work best.

How do I know if bike commuting is realistic for my route?

Start by measuring the distance, elevation, traffic stress, and storage options at both ends. If the route is under five miles, bike commuting is often realistic with the right gear and route choice. Test it on a dry day first and then decide whether an e-bike or transit connection would improve comfort.

Are e-bikes worth it if fuel prices rise temporarily?

Yes, if you have regular short-to-medium trips and a safe place to store and charge the bike. E-bikes are especially useful for hilly areas, longer commutes, or people who want to avoid arriving sweaty. The upfront cost can be offset by reduced fuel, parking, and ride-sharing expenses over time.

How can I save fuel if I must keep driving?

Drive smoothly, avoid idling, keep tires properly inflated, combine trips, remove extra cargo, and choose routes with steady traffic flow. Leaving earlier can also save fuel by helping you avoid stop-and-go congestion. Small efficiency gains compound quickly over repeated commutes.

What should I ask my employer about shift scheduling?

Ask whether your start and end times can be shifted by 30 to 60 minutes, whether compressed weeks are possible, and whether occasional remote work is allowed during transit disruptions. Bring a concrete plan tied to commute reliability, not just cost savings. Employers are more likely to agree when the request improves punctuality and business continuity.

What if public transport is crowded or unreliable?

Use transit for the segments it handles best, then add biking, walking, or carpooling for the rest. Build a backup route and check service alerts before you leave. If delays are common, consider adjusting your shift or using a park-and-ride to reduce exposure to the most congested part of the trip.
